Accreditation
In order to assure quality control, the department is going through preparations for accreditation by an international agency.
Routine activities are also established for this purpose and an extensive work is going on for both programs (PNGE and CHPE). Procedures and tools are developed by the Department to assess program outcomes and evaluate objectives. Some of the main features are:
1) The department mode is now based on Student Learning.
2) The stakeholders have a pronounced input into all the operations of the department.
3) The tools developed by the Department are used in few universities.
4) Thorough Self Study Reports are prepared for the two programs.
In 2005 Petroleum and Natural Gas Engineering Program was substantially accredited by ABET organization. In Fall 2008, Chemical and Process Engineering will be assessed by ABET team for possible accreditation.
